  • This is the installation of a top end on the x93 series Rotax twin in Ski Doo snowmobiles. The head on the 793(800) is slightly different but specs and patterns are the same. I also discuss and explain base gasket thickness and its effects.

    I always bolt the exhaust manigold to the cylinders and intall them as a pair. It keeps them true to each other. Also the base gasket should have a thin film of anerobic gasket sealer on both sides to alleviate the coolant eventually deterating the paper gasket. This is per Bombardier service manual. I was a service tech for Skidoo for 42 yrs......got in on the 2001 piston recall ,where I rebuilt 40-50 of these during that snow season in Montana.

    I’ve replace this cylinder base gasket 2 times now and still wants to seep out? I’ve tighten in a kris cross patter at 21foot pound

    • @jimfowler9143
      @jimfowler9143 2 ปีที่แล้ว

      Many of the shop manuals show cyl torque at 21..where if you check service bulletin or the dooforum you will find it is actually 30ftlbs.
      Head is 21.

    how do you add oil to crank case?

    • @macsgarage
      @macsgarage  ปีที่แล้ว

      The only oil in the crank case is in the center. It's not something that gets changed like a four stroke. If the sled has an oil injection tank there is a line the allows oil to flow into the cavity when the tank is totally filled with oil. If it's a premix engine there should be a small bottle that gets filled with oil to keep that area lubed
